Review of Optometry – Letters to the Editor About the Optometry Surplus

Dr. Myers, President of ABCMO, responds to Review of Optometry’s February 2018 Article: How the Diploma Deluge is Reshaping Optometry.

Published in Review of Optometry, April 2018.

Certification Requirements

The following are in addition to an O.D. degree from an accredited North American school or college of optometry and a current state license to practice.

Residency: Completion of a full-time, ACOE (or equivalent) accredited, postgraduate clinical residency training program having major emphasis on medical optometry.

ACMO Exam: Passage of the Advanced Competence in Medical Optometry exam (or equivalent) offered by the National Board of Examiners in Optometry.

Practice: Documented significant practice of medical optometry for a minimum of two years immediately prior to application for certification.

The Practice requirement is waived in the two years immediately following residency training.
